What’s a Registered Agent?




A designated agent is a designated person or company appointed to handle official paperwork on behalf of an organization. This includes critical papers such as court summons, tax documents, and other official correspondence. The registered agent acts as the official contact point between the state and the business, making sure that the company remains compliant with government regulations.




Agent services are important for businesses, as they provide a layer of privacy and compliance management. Registered Agent Requirements Criteria and Regulations




To function as a designated agent, an entity or organization must meet certain state guidelines that fluctuate by location. Generally, a registered agent must be a dweller of the state where the business is established or authorized to do commerce. For business corporations and limited liability companies, having a real place in that state is crucial, as post office boxes are generally not accepted. Additionally, the registered agent must be accessible during normal business hours to get important legal papers, including legal notices.




Registered agents need to comply with several rules regarding their responsibilities, which include upholding accurate records and reporting changes to the state, such as address changes or changes in the agent's status. Failure to adhere with these regulations can cause penalties for the business, including financial sanctions and even forfeiture of good standing standing. It is crucial for business owners to comprehend these requirements to ensure adherence and avoid legal complications.

How to Change The Registered Agent




Changing the registered agent is a simple process that entails a few key steps. Firstly, you need to choose a new registered agent provider that fits your business needs, regardless of whether you are looking for a trustworthy registered agent, a virtual option, or an affordable service. Ensure that the new agent complies with the registered agent requirements in your state, as each location has specific regulations concerning who can serve in this role.




After you have selected your new registered agent, you will need to complete the correct change registered agent form needed by the state’s business filing agency. This form generally includes information such as the name and address of your current registered agent, the name and address of your new registered agent, and your business entity information. Be sure to check for any related registered agent fees and make sure that all information is correct to avoid delays in processing.




Finally, submit the completed form to the state along with all required fees, and remember to notify your former registered agent of the change. This step remains vital to ensure you receive any important communications during the transition. After the change is completed, keep records of the new registered agent and confirm that your business compliance management is reflected to reflect this change.
